> Thanks Gary:
> I am now getting a much more insidious exception thrown.
> I using the following:
>
><h:inputText id="s_id" size="16" value="#{su_menu.s_id}">
> <s:commonsValidator type="required" server="true" client="true"
> arg="#{msgs.validate_s_id}"/>
> <s:commonsValidator type="float" server="true" client="true"
> arg="#{msgs.validate_s_id}" />
></h:inputText>
>
>java.lang.NullPointerException
> at
>org.apache.shale.validator.CommonsValidator.validate(CommonsValidator.java:525)
This is a bug in the validator-rules.xml. The formal parameter of the isDouble
method
defines the parameter type as a double but it's actually a String.
The validator entry should be:
<validator name="float"
classname="org.apache.commons.validator.GenericValidator"
method="isDouble"
methodParams="java.lang.String"
depends=""
msg="errors.float"
jsFunctionName="FloatValidations">
Please submit this as a bugzilla ticket but I have a workaround.
The default validation-rules.xml is packaged in with the shale-core.jar but you
can override
this by a parameter in the web.xml.
<context-param>
<param-name>org.apache.shale.validator.VALIDATOR_RULES</param-name>
<param-value>/WEB-INF/validator-rules.xml</param-value>
</context-param>
Copy down the validator-rules.xml into your WEB-INF and change the methodParams
to match the fragment above.
